You’ll need to share more of your code and configuration. As far as I can tell, it works. This is my entire code/configuration, using Ignite 2.11.1 and Java 11.0.16.1+1.
var igniteConfiguration = new IgniteConfiguration() .setPeerClassLoadingEnabled(true) .setClientMode(true); try (var ignite = Ignition.start(igniteConfiguration)) { var cfg = new ServiceConfiguration() .setName("MyService") .setTotalCount(1) .setMaxPerNodeCount(1) .setNodeFilter(x -> !x.isClient()) .setService(new MyServiceImpl()); ignite.services().deploy(cfg); var s = ignite.services().serviceProxy("MyService", MyService.class, false); s.sayHello(); } public interface MyService { public void sayHello(); } public class MyServiceImpl implements MyService, Service { @Override public void cancel(ServiceContext serviceContext) { } @Override public void init(ServiceContext serviceContext) throws Exception { } @Override public void execute(ServiceContext serviceContext) throws Exception { } @Override public void sayHello() { System.out.println("Hello, world."); } } > On 31 Aug 2022, at 04:17, Surinder Mehra <redni...@gmail.com> wrote: > > Please find below > ignite version: apache-ignite-2.11.1 > VM information: OpenJDK Runtime Environment 11.0.15+9-LTS > > On Wed, Aug 31, 2022 at 12:12 AM Stephen Darlington > <stephen.darling...@gridgain.com <mailto:stephen.darling...@gridgain.com>> > wrote: > Which version of Ignite?
